Netflix has confirmed that Rian Johnson’s imminent TIFF world premiere Wake Up Dead Man: A Knives Out Mystery will get a two-week US theatrical run in select cinemas starting on November 26.
It remained unclear how many sites the whodunnit ensemble led by Daniel Craig as the redoubtable Benoit Blanc will play in, or theatrical plans for other territories. The film will debut on the service on December 12, as previously announced.
Wake Up Dead Man premieres in TIFF in Special Presentations on September 6, and will open BFI London Film Festival on October 8. Knives Out and Glass Onionplayed each festival in 2019 and 2022, respectively.

The BFI’s London Film Festival has set a buzzy lineup of names, including veteran actor Daniel Day-Lewis, for this year’s screen talk Q&a sessions.
Day-Lewis, who returns to acting this year with Anemone, will take part in Q&a sessions alongside Richard Linklater, Yorgos Lanthimos, Lynne Ramsay, Tessa Thompson, Jafar Panahi, and Chloé Zhao.
This year’s London Film Festival takes place from 8 October to 19 October. The full festival programme will be revealed on 3 September.
The opening film is Rian Johnson’s Wake Up Dead Man: A Knives Out Mystery. The screening will mark a return to the festival for Johnson’s murder mystery franchise after the original 2019 movie played in a gala screening at the 63rd edition in 2019, and the second instalment, Glass Onion: A Knives Out Mystery, closed the 66th edition in 2022.

Is it time for the “Hawke” to swoop in and nab his Oscar prey?
After four Academy Award nominations spanning both acting and writing, Ethan Hawke may have found the role that finally earns him an Oscar. In Richard Linklater’s “Blue Moon,” the actor delivers a searing performance as lyricist Lorenz Hart, one half of the legendary Broadway songwriting team Rodgers and Hart.
The film premiered in February at the Berlin International Film Festival, where Hawke’s co-star Andrew Scott won the Silver Bear for best supporting performance. “Blue Moon” has since screened at the Telluride Film Festival, where Hawke received one of the festival’s Silver Medallions — a distinction that has proven to be an Oscar bellwether.
Recent Silver Medallion recipients include eventual nominees Cate Blanchett for “Tár” (2022) and Adam Driver for “Marriage Story” (2019), along with eventual winners Anthony Hopkins for “The Father” (2020), Renée Zellweger for “Judy” (2019) and...

Steven Knight’s “Locke” (2013) is a one-character film about a man in crisis. On paper, it is quite uneventful. After all, it’s simply about a man driving from point A to point B while talking on his phone with a bunch of people. All we see is him inside his car. Yet, Steven Knight’s script offers an uncommon depth to his character through these conversations, providing plenty of psychoanalytical subtext to understand the root of his behavior. At its core, the film is about a man trying not to repeat the mistakes his estranged father made, only to dig himself into the same hole.

It’s looking to be a banner year for the Hungarian film industry at this year’s Venice Film Festival, with two of the country’s most celebrated directors — Oscar-winning “Son of Saul” filmmaker László Nemes and Berlin Golden Bear winner Ildikó Enyedi (“On Body and Soul”) — vying for the Golden Lion with their latest films.
Both movies are multi-country co-productions, utilizing a combination of tax incentives, soft money from national funding bodies and private equity to secure their budgets — a financing structure that has become both necessary and increasingly challenging in the current economic climate for independent filmmaking in Europe.
However, the films also highlight a concerted effort by Hungary’s National Film Institute (Nfi) to make the local industry more adaptable to the needs of today’s filmmakers. Steven Knight may have "Peaky Blinders" and a handful of other beloved shows under his belt, but perhaps his most daring venture is a movie about a man in a car. Back in 2013, the writer/director paired up with Tom Hardy for "Locke," a one-person drama that is now considered one of the actor's best movies ever and holds a 91% critics' score on Rotten Tomatoes. Heading down a very different kind of fury road, Hardy plays the titular Ivan Locke, the manager of a construction site that's on the verge of the largest concrete pour in Europe. Faced with the biggest day of his career, Locke suddenly finds his life is falling apart upon learning that a work colleague he had a brief affair with months ago became pregnant and is now going into labor.

Over the last thirty years, Richard Linklater and Ethan Hawke have cemented their status as one of cinema's all-time great director-star duos with their work on movies like the Before trilogy, Boyhood, Tape, and Waking Life. Their latest team-up, Blue Moon, finds Linklater and Hawke turning the clocks back to the evening of 31 March, 1943 for a historical chamber piece centred around feted lyricist Lorenz Hart (a bald-cap sporting Hawke) and the drama that unfolds at the afterparty of his former collaborator Richard Rodgers' (Andrew Scott) new show, Oklahoma!
